Q3 Planning Note — Switching to Marloway Logistics

Quick heads-up for finance: we're moving from Tessen Carriers to Marloway Logistics at the start of Q3. Expect one-off transition costs this quarter and roughly six percent lower freight spend thereafter. Invoicing format changes too, so accruals will need a tweak. Please treat the note below as confidential.

board note of tahop-tageg: Kelielox Group plans to raise the Novok list price by 2.0 percent in July. The board signed off on a budget of $17.9 million for Project Quenax. The renewal with Casaelox Systems closes at $78.3 million a year, 35.5 percent above the last contract. Project Druwyn slips by six weeks because of the supplier delay.

Plugin authors deploy their handlers as sidecars; Gustrelay discovers them at startup and routes alerts by region and severity. Please respect the delivery timeout — handlers that exceed it are circuit-broken for five minutes. Before registering a plugin, confirm your staging deployment against the reference environment, since mismatched serialization versions silently drop messages. The reference environment runs with the following configuration values.

settings of fahag-haduf:
[ulaox]
port = 8443
region = south-2
host = ulaox.lumiccorp.internal
timeout_ms = 500
retries = 8

Ticket: Config drift on StockMend reconciliation job

The nightly StockMend inventory reconciliation on the Fenwick cluster is running with values that differ from what's in the release manifest — batch size and retry window were hand-edited weeks ago. Need a decision before the next release: bake these in or revert. Current live configuration values follow.

config for yahof-tajop:
zorath:
  pin: 7493
  metrics_host: metrics.zorath.tolvaqsys.internal
  tenant: praiel
  seal: seal_fd9cd4f1

☐ Step 7 — Fabrikus test-data factory signing key. You're new: read this twice. Rotate the key that signs published builds of the Fabrikus fixture library. Two witnesses from the Mirelle platform team must be present. Generate the keypair on the air-gapped laptop in the Oakhollow lab, never on your workstation. Export the public half only. Verify the fingerprint aloud; both witnesses initial the log. Do not photograph the screen. Once the vault shard is sealed, record the recovery passphrase exactly as displayed below.

recovery phrase for fajeg-kawep: druix-gorius-briax-ulaeth-fraox-lammir-pelox-jormir-pelwyn-julir